Witryna17 maj 2024 · To ONLY protect or lock individual cells in Excel without locking the whole worksheet: 1. Select the whole worksheet using either 'Ctrl + A' or click in the top left corner of the sheet (little pale arrow). 2. Right click any cell and select "Format Cells ...". In the Protection tab, remove the checkmark next to "Locked". Click OK. 3. WitrynaSelect View > Freeze Panes > Freeze First Column. The faint line that appears between Column A and B shows that the first column is frozen. Freeze the first two columns.
